Innovative technology at Glamox

To deliver high-performance lighting solutions tailored to the maritime, offshore, and wind industries, we utilize advanced technologies and platforms such as PLC/HMI, TwinCAT, DALI, MODBUS, MQTT, OPC UA, SCADA, and Codesys. Our product portfolio includes:

  • Emergency & escape lighting systems: Ensuring safety during critical operations and evacuations.
  • Searchlight systems: Providing reliable illumination for precision operations in challenging conditions.
  • Navigation light systems: Supporting compliance with maritime regulations and enhancing vessel visibility.
  • Helicopter visual landing systems (HVLAS): Designed for safe and efficient helicopter landings in offshore and marine environments.

These systems are engineered to meet the highest standards of reliability, energy efficiency, and adaptability, making a tangible difference in our customers' operations.
